Output 821f6cba66d9cde2b41714e0a2683c0902e26b9eb2aafa191b59477710629d27:48

value
59289
script pubkey
OP_0 OP_PUSHBYTES_32 fec66efdd9d426eec944370f38b7664c52ed4e2988ac991a0e2ccce1822cb5c2
address
bc1qlmrxalwe6snwaj2yxu8n3dmxf3fw6n3f3zkfjxsw9nxwrq3vkhpqr4535d
transaction
821f6cba66d9cde2b41714e0a2683c0902e26b9eb2aafa191b59477710629d27
spent
true